Ink Bonding vs. Surface Coating
The type of ink you choose determines how the design survives the friction of a washing machine. Plastisol ink is a plastic-based medium that traditionally sits on top of the fabric. It is incredibly durable but prone to cracking if applied too thick or cured poorly. Water-based inks work differently by soaking into the fibers, creating a softer feel that lasts as long as the garment itself. Film-based inks used in modern DTF (Direct-to-Film) processes create a flexible, thin layer that stretches without snapping.
Surface-level prints often fail because they lack a deep connection to the material. In modern production, we aim for a mechanical bond. This is defined as the physical interlocking of ink particles within the gaps and pores of the fabric fibers. Without this bond, the print is just a sticker waiting to fall off after a few cycles in the dryer.
The Crucial Role of Professional Curing
Heat is the catalyst for permanence. Curing is the process of using controlled temperature and pressure to chemically set the ink into the fabric. Amateur setups often use hand-held heat presses that provide uneven heat distribution. This leads to "cold spots" where the ink never fully sets, causing it to wash out or flake during the first laundry cycle.
We use industrial tunnel dryers to ensure every square inch of your design receives the exact temperature required for a long-lasting print on clothing. These machines move garments through a heated chamber at a precise speed. Our 25 years of industry experience has taught us that even a five-degree deviation can ruin a batch. Screen Printing: The Industry Gold Standard
Screen printing remains the king of durability for a reason. It uses thick plastisol ink that creates a physical layer on the garment. Once this ink is professionally cured, it is nearly impossible to remove without destroying the fabric. This resilience makes it the primary choice for heavy-duty workwear and high-quality band merchandise. In most cases, a screen-printed design will outlast the garment itself. It handles high-temperature washes and heavy friction without losing its edge. If you are placing a high-volume order, this is the most cost-effective way to ensure your design stays sharp for years.
DTF (Direct to Film): The New Heavyweight
Many competitors still overlook DTF as a serious durability contender. They are making a mistake. Direct to Film technology has evolved rapidly to rival the longevity of screen printing. This method uses a specialized adhesive powder that creates a permanent, flexible bond with most textiles. The biggest advantage of DTF is its incredible stretchability. The print moves with the fabric instead of snapping or cracking under tension. We frequently recommend DTF for complex, high-detail designs that need a long-lasting print on clothing. It provides a smooth finish that feels integrated into the shirt, making it perfect for custom hoodies and modern uniforms.
Sublimation: Zero-Feel Longevity
Sublimation is the only method that offers "immortal" print life. The science involves a gas-to-solid ink transfer that happens at a molecular level. Instead of sitting on the surface, the ink bonds directly with polyester fibers. This means the print can never crack, peel, or fade away. It is physically impossible. This technique is the best choice for performance sportswear and high-poly blends. The only limitation is the fabric; sublimation requires at least 65% synthetic content to work effectively. If your project involves technical gear, this is the ultimate solution for zero-feel longevity.
Direct to Garment (DTG): Detail Over Durability?
DTG is the best option for photorealistic detail and small batches. It works like an inkjet printer for clothes, spraying water-based ink directly into the cotton fibers. While it produces stunning visuals, it requires more care than screen printing. Academic research on fabric and print longevity confirms that the specific type of fabric used significantly impacts how well DTG ink stays vibrant after multiple washes. It is a fantastic choice for 100% cotton garments, but you must follow strict aftercare instructions to maintain the original color depth.

Natural Fibres vs. Synthetic Blends
Cotton is the traditional king of comfort, but it is not a universal solution. Its high absorbency makes it a perfect canvas for screen printing and DTG. We specifically recommend ring-spun cotton for high-end merch. This material goes through a thinning process that removes impurities and creates a smoother, tighter weave. This surface allows for better ink adhesion and a sharper finish. When the surface is flat, the ink bonds more evenly across the design.
For those moving into performance gear or sportswear, polyester is the only way forward. The Clemson University research on sublimation printing highlights how synthetic fibres allow ink to move from a solid to a gas state for permanent molecular bonding. Without high-poly content, you lose that "immortal" print quality. If you want a balance of soft feel and high durability, 50/50 poly-cotton blends are a smart choice. They resist shrinking while holding onto a long-lasting print on clothing through dozens of industrial wash cycles.
Fabric Weight and Surface Texture
GSM stands for Grams per Square Metre. It is the most reliable indicator of fabric thickness and durability. Lightweight shirts might feel nice in summer, but they offer less stability for heavy ink deposits. We suggest choosing heavyweight garments (180+ GSM) for workwear or bold, multi-colour graphics. Thicker fabric resists the stretching and warping that causes prints to crack over time. A heavy base keeps the design stable and aligned.
Watch out for pill-prone fabrics. When cheap fibres break and form small balls on the surface, they literally lift the print off the shirt. This ruins the crisp edges of your logo and makes the merch look aged. Whether you are looking for fleece, hoodies, or standard tees, picking the right base is essential. The Golden Rules of Washing
The first rule is non-negotiable: always turn your garments inside out before they hit the machine. This simple action creates a physical barrier between your design and the rest of the load. Friction is a silent killer for custom prints. When zippers, buttons, and rough fabrics rub against your logo at high speeds, they cause micro-abrasions that eventually lead to peeling. By washing inside out, you ensure the fabric takes the hit instead of the ink.
Heat is the second major threat. While industrial curing uses high temperatures to set the ink, household heat works differently. Constant exposure to hot water softens the bond between the ink and the fibers. We recommend 30 degrees as the absolute sweet spot for all custom apparel. It is warm enough to clean the garment but cool enough to keep the mechanical bond intact. Use mild detergents and avoid anything containing bleach or harsh biological enzymes. These chemicals are designed to break down organic matter; unfortunately, they can also break down the pigments in your design. Skip the fabric softeners too. They often contain silicone which can coat the fibers and cause certain inks to lose their grip over time.
Drying and Ironing Dos and Don'ts
Tumble dryers are the enemy of longevity. The intense, dry heat inside a dryer causes the fabric to shrink and expand rapidly. This movement puts immense stress on the print, leading to the dreaded "heat-cracking" effect. Air drying is the only way to guarantee a long-lasting print on clothing. Hang your shirts in a shaded area; direct sunlight can bleach the colors just as fast as a bottle of chemicals. If you must use a dryer, use the lowest possible heat setting and remove the garment while it is still slightly damp.
Ironing requires extreme caution. Never let a hot iron touch the printed area directly. Doing so will likely melt the ink or cause it to smear across the fabric. If the garment is wrinkled, iron it on the reverse side using a cool setting. For storage, we recommend folding your custom hoodies and heavy t-shirts. Hanging them for long periods can cause the fabric to stretch under its own weight, which distorts the design over time. Following these steps ensures your team looks sharp every single day.

Frequently Asked Questions
Which t-shirt printing method lasts the longest?
Sublimation printing creates the most permanent bond because the ink actually becomes part of the polyester fibers. It cannot crack or peel because there is no surface layer. For cotton garments, screen printing remains the most reliable choice for high-volume durability. Professional curing ensures these methods provide a long-lasting print on clothing that survives years of heavy use and industrial washing cycles.
Will my custom print crack after washing?
Your print will not crack if it has been professionally cured using industrial-grade tunnel dryers. Cracking usually occurs when the ink hasn't reached the correct temperature to set fully during production. We use precision temperature control to ensure every batch is stable and flexible. Avoid cheap heat transfers and always wash your garments inside out to minimize the physical stress that leads to surface damage.
How many washes do custom printed t-shirts last?
High-quality screen prints and DTF transfers typically last for 50 or more washes without significant degradation. Sublimation prints on polyester are designed to last for the entire life of the garment. The exact lifespan depends on your aftercare habits. Using cool wash settings and avoiding the tumble dryer will significantly extend the life of your custom merch and keep the colors looking sharp.
Is screen printing more durable than DTF?
Screen printing and modern DTF are now very comparable in terms of durability. Screen printing uses a thicker ink layer that is excellent for simple, high-contrast designs on workwear. DTF offers superior stretchability, which prevents cracking on flexible fabrics and high-detail graphics. Both methods provide a long-lasting print on clothing when applied with commercial-grade adhesive and professional heat systems. The best choice depends on your specific design.
Can I tumble dry printed clothing?
You should avoid tumble drying any printed apparel if you want it to last. The high, dry heat in a machine causes fibers to shrink and expand rapidly, which puts immense pressure on the ink bond. This is the primary cause of premature peeling and cracking. Always air dry your custom hoodies and t-shirts in a shaded area to maintain the print's integrity and prevent heat damage.
What is the best fabric for long-lasting prints?
Heavyweight garments with a high GSM of 180 or more provide the most stable base for any printing method. Ring-spun cotton offers a smooth surface that allows ink to adhere more effectively than standard open-end cotton. For the ultimate in longevity, high-poly blends are best for sublimation techniques. Choosing a stable, high-quality fabric prevents the pilling that can eventually lift the print away from the shirt.
How do I stop my printed shirt from fading?
Prevent fading by washing your garments inside out at 30 degrees or lower. Use mild detergents and skip the bleach or harsh enzymes that strip color from the ink pigments. Direct sunlight is also a major cause of fading, so hang your clothes to dry in a cool, shaded spot. Following these professional aftercare steps ensures your custom uniforms and promotional items stay vibrant for as long as possible.
